Isaac Yates

Birth1825 - Lawrence, Ohio
Death8 Mar 1890 - Arkansas, United States
MotherMargaret McCreary
FatherNorris Yates

Born in Lawrence, Ohio on 1825 to Norris Yates and Margaret McCreary. Isaac Yates married Nancy § Bandy and had 11 children. He passed away on 8 Mar 1890 in Arkansas, United States.
